High Protein Philly Cheesesteak Rice Bowls

Enjoy a hearty and flavorful High Protein Philly Cheesesteak Rice Bowl, packed with tender beef, sautéed vegetables, and melted cheese over a bed of rice.

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ound of thinly sliced beef steak (like ribeye or sirloin)
  • 1 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1 large onion, sliced
  • 1 bell pepper, sliced (any color you prefer)
  • 2 cups of cooked rice (white or brown)
  • 1 cup of provolone cheese, shredded
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ional: hot sauce or garlic powder for extra flavor

Instructions

  1. Gather all your ingredients for smooth cooking.
  2. Heat olive oil in a skillet, then sauté onions and bell peppers for 5-7 minutes until tender.
  3. Push veggies aside, add sliced steak, season with salt and pepper, and cook for another 5-7 minutes.
  4. Sprinkle provolone cheese over the mixture, cover, and let melt for 2 minutes.
  5. Assemble bowls with rice at the bottom, topped with the steak and veggie mix, and drizzle with hot sauce if desired.

Notes

  • Customize with your favorite vegetables or spices.
  • Perfect for meal prep and leftovers.

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1 bowl
  • Calories: 600
  • Sugar: 3g
  • Sodium: 800mg
  • Fat: 30g
  • Saturated Fat: 12g
  • Unsaturated Fat: 15g
  • Trans Fat: 0g
  • Carbohydrates: 50g
  • Fiber: 3g
  • Protein: 40g
  • Cholesterol: 100mg
